Skip to main content
AI in Asia
Intermediate Guide ChatGPT

AI Coding Assistants for Non-Developers: Build Without Code

A practical guide to understanding and using AI tools for everyday tasks and decision-making.

AI Snapshot

  • Create personalised learning paths that adapt to each student's pace.
  • Generate quiz questions and assessment materials instantly.
  • Provide one-on-one tutoring at scale using intelligent chatbots.
  • Reduce grading time and provide faster, more detailed feedback.
  • Identify at-risk students earlier and intervene with targeted support.

Why This Matters

Every student learns at a different pace, yet traditional classroom instruction assumes a single speed. AI tutoring systems adapt to each learner, providing immediate feedback and targeted support. This personalised approach is proven to accelerate learning, especially for struggling students. Educators who integrate AI tools expand their capacity to support diverse learners without burning out. The future of education lies in human teachers enhanced by intelligent systems, not replaced by them.

How to Do It

1
Start by learning the core strengths of AI: pattern recognition, text generation, data analysis and automation. Equally important is knowing its limits, including potential for errors and lack of real-time knowledge.
2
Pick a single AI tool that matches your most common task. ChatGPT works well for general queries, Claude for analysis, and Perplexity for research. Start with one and build confidence before expanding.
3
The quality of AI output depends heavily on your input. Be specific, provide context and tell the AI what format you want. Even small tweaks to your prompts can dramatically improve results.
4
Take a task you do regularly and try completing it with AI assistance. Compare the time, quality and effort against your usual approach. This hands-on practice builds practical understanding.
5
Once you have seen results, integrate AI into your daily routine. Create saved prompts, set up automations and keep exploring new features. The real value comes from consistent, habitual use.

Prompt Templates

Act as an expert in general. Help me create a getting started based on my current situation. I will provide context about my goals, constraints and timeline. Ask me clarifying questions before producing your output.
Act as an expert in general. Help me create a problem solving based on my current situation. I will provide context about my goals, constraints and timeline. Ask me clarifying questions before producing your output.
Act as an expert in general. Help me create a learning new concepts based on my current situation. I will provide context about my goals, constraints and timeline. Ask me clarifying questions before producing your output.

Common Mistakes

⚠ Trying too many tools at once

⚠ Accepting AI output without review

⚠ Not providing enough context in prompts

Recommended Tools

Midjourney

AI image generator producing high-quality visuals from text

ChatGPT

OpenAI conversational AI for general tasks and research

Claude

Anthropic AI assistant known for nuanced, detailed responses

FAQ

Do I need technical skills to use these AI tools?
No. Most modern AI tools are designed for non-technical users with simple interfaces. You just need to describe what you want in plain language.
How much do AI tools for general typically cost?
Many offer free tiers that cover basic needs. Paid plans typically range from $10 to $30 per month. Start with free options and upgrade only when you hit clear limitations.
Can I trust AI-generated output without checking it?
Always review AI output before acting on it. AI tools are excellent assistants but can make mistakes. Use them to speed up your work, not to replace your judgement entirely.

Next Steps

Pick a small development task or side project and complete it entirely with AI assistance. Pay attention to where AI accelerates your work (boilerplate code, debugging, documentation) versus where you still need to apply your own judgement (architecture decisions, security considerations, user experience). Build a personal prompt library for your most common coding patterns so you can reuse effective AI interactions across future projects.